Island Water Supply.

It is hereby notified that com mencing on Friday, 21st December, the hours of supply in all districts on the stand will be

6. a.m.-11 a.m.

4 pm- p.m.

R. M. HENDERSON,

• Water Authority. Public Works Department,

Hongkong, 19th December, 1934.

A. receiving order was made following the adjourned hearing petition of Henry. C. Best.

Debtor stated that his liabilities amounted to $7.570 and his assets "werg-$1,500. With the assistance af relatives he maintained a wife and, two children.

The Official Receiver 'Mr. J. J. Hayden, lid not oppose the petition.
